diff --git a/dev-embedded/u-boot-tools/Manifest b/dev-embedded/u-boot-tools/Manifest deleted file mode 100644 index cfa3709..0000000 --- a/dev-embedded/u-boot-tools/Manifest +++ /dev/null @@ -1,3 +0,0 @@ -AUX u-boot-2018.05-libressl.patch 2457 BLAKE2B aee792111149eda59e6986a4f97efd2502e3e679627694dcc33b24edddf12de8995755c06f800e3dc0d1ad6f1512edea0bf7ba80b424f50d5833318802a9bef8 SHA512 2602d4121837c62e990482255007017fc5cb1cb4a27828e75a407b28c121dfe3fd39e7305c794757fa5f6ba13aacf6ea0c84408dbc874fb049b445e0477b6ace -DIST u-boot-2018.05.tar.bz2 12469276 BLAKE2B b09189d9bf8554c21630d42024d64894270c02e3efa8046bc2bef0efd68b9e0a02c3290228ffb71a4bab524d46111e32adb492c3ce9a3ef1be32287a3bbdb36a SHA512 218f71282c9d027b0faf210ce2d4d713779e0c61ea4a23f03d5dec0ca8836a3c26b46c5e258d583834f5b5a2f4663f98729ca4b0101a60f85457eb892f8370d2 -EBUILD u-boot-tools-2018.05-r100.ebuild 1023 BLAKE2B 5a3e9a88031b0f1c48ae80dd9a1a0ffbb44bc10a2024284c63624549de3c7a8e63ed4a3136523fd86bde875339c68d96b930df8820ec60a3b4721abb7ac8db52 SHA512 4cdad820c9e2a5ea930315f45d57c09081a5af61591f1cd32602d44879d0dcbdde8ca92faff736b30776b617768eda3535fb00b7d73161d53df10834f458ae45 diff --git a/dev-embedded/u-boot-tools/files/u-boot-2018.05-libressl.patch b/dev-embedded/u-boot-tools/files/u-boot-2018.05-libressl.patch deleted file mode 100644 index e429ba3..0000000 --- a/dev-embedded/u-boot-tools/files/u-boot-2018.05-libressl.patch +++ /dev/null @@ -1,69 +0,0 @@ -diff -puriN u-boot-2018.05.orig/lib/rsa/rsa-sign.c u-boot-2018.05/lib/rsa/rsa-sign.c ---- u-boot-2018.05.orig/lib/rsa/rsa-sign.c 2018-05-07 10:32:36.000000000 -0500 -+++ u-boot-2018.05/lib/rsa/rsa-sign.c 2018-10-09 05:12:07.000000000 -0500 -@@ -16,11 +16,13 @@ - #include - #include - --#if OPENSSL_VERSION_NUMBER >= 0x10000000L -+#if OPENSSL_VERSION_NUMBER >= 0x10000000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- #define HAVE_ERR_REMOVE_THREAD_STATE - #endif - --#if OPENSSL_VERSION_NUMBER < 0x10100000L -+#if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- static void RSA_get0_key(const RSA *r, - const BIGNUM **n, const BIGNUM **e, const BIGNUM **d) - { -@@ -299,7 +301,8 @@ static int rsa_init(void) - { - int ret; - --#if OPENSSL_VERSION_NUMBER < 0x10100000L -+#if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- ret = SSL_library_init(); - #else - ret = OPENSSL_init_ssl(0, NULL); -@@ -308,7 +311,8 @@ static int rsa_init(void) - fprintf(stderr, "Failure to init SSL library\n"); - return -1; - } --#if OPENSSL_VERSION_NUMBER < 0x10100000L -+#if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- SSL_load_error_strings(); - - OpenSSL_add_all_algorithms(); -@@ -354,7 +358,8 @@ err_set_rsa: - err_engine_init: - ENGINE_free(e); - err_engine_by_id: --#if OPENSSL_VERSION_NUMBER < 0x10100000L -+#if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- ENGINE_cleanup(); - #endif - return ret; -@@ -362,7 +367,8 @@ err_engine_by_id: - - static void rsa_remove(void) - { --#if OPENSSL_VERSION_NUMBER < 0x10100000L -+#if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- CRYPTO_cleanup_all_ex_data(); - ERR_free_strings(); - #ifdef HAVE_ERR_REMOVE_THREAD_STATE -@@ -432,7 +438,8 @@ static int rsa_sign_with_key(RSA *rsa, s - ret = rsa_err("Could not obtain signature"); - goto err_sign; - } -- #if OPENSSL_VERSION_NUMBER < 0x10100000L -+ #if OPENSSL_VERSION_NUMBER < 0x10100000L || \ -+ (defined(LIBRESSL_VERSION_NUMBER) && LIBRESSL_VERSION_NUMBER < 0x2070000fL) - EVP_MD_CTX_cleanup(context); - #else - EVP_MD_CTX_reset(context); diff --git a/dev-embedded/u-boot-tools/u-boot-tools-2018.05-r100.ebuild b/dev-embedded/u-boot-tools/u-boot-tools-2018.05-r100.ebuild deleted file mode 100644 index 1eb6e08..0000000 --- a/dev-embedded/u-boot-tools/u-boot-tools-2018.05-r100.ebuild +++ /dev/null @@ -1,47 +0,0 @@ -# Copyright 1999-2018 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 - -EAPI=6 - -inherit toolchain-funcs - -MY_P="u-boot-${PV/_/-}" -DESCRIPTION="utilities for working with Das U-Boot" -HOMEPAGE="http://www.denx.de/wiki/U-Boot/WebHome" -SRC_URI="ftp://ftp.denx.de/pub/u-boot/${MY_P}.tar.bz2" - -LICENSE="GPL-2" -SLOT="0" -KEYWORDS="amd64 arm ~arm64 x86" -IUSE="" - -S=${WORKDIR}/${MY_P} - -PATCHES=" - ${FILESDIR}/${MY_P}-libressl.patch -" - -src_compile() { - # Unset a few KBUILD variables. Bug #540476 - unset KBUILD_OUTPUT KBUILD_SRC - emake defconfig - emake \ - HOSTSTRIP=: \ - STRIP=: \ - HOSTCC="$(tc-getCC)" \ - HOSTCFLAGS="${CFLAGS} ${CPPFLAGS}"' $(HOSTCPPFLAGS)' \ - HOSTLDFLAGS="${LDFLAGS}" \ - CONFIG_ENV_OVERWRITE=y \ - tools-all -} - -src_install() { - cd tools || die - dobin bmp_logo dumpimage fdtgrep gen_eth_addr img2srec mkenvimage mkimage - dobin easylogo/easylogo - dobin env/fw_printenv - dosym fw_printenv /usr/bin/fw_setenv - insinto /etc - doins env/fw_env.config - doman "${S}"/doc/mkimage.1 -}